#E3EFAE Color
#E3EFAE is rgb(227, 239, 174) in RGB, hsl(71, 67%, 81%) in HSL, and about cmyk(5%, 0%, 27%, 6%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Pale Goldenrod (#EEE8AA),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 7.15.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#E3EFAE Channel Values
How #E3EFAE bre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 227 · G 239 · B 174 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 71° · S 67% · L 81%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 71° · S 27% · V 94%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 5% · M 0% · Y 27% · K 6%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 1.22:1 vs white · 17.22: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#E3EFAE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#E3EFAE?
#E3EFAE is a lightest green — rgb(227, 239, 174) in RGB and hsl(71, 67%, 81%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Pale Goldenrod (#EEE8AA),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 7.15.
What is the RGB value of #E3EFAE?
#E3EFAE is rgb(227, 239, 174) — red 227, green 239, and blue 174 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#E3EFAE?
#E3EFAE converts to approximately cmyk(5%, 0%, 27%, 6%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#E3EFAE be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#E3EFAE scores 1.22:1 against white and 17.22: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#E3EFAE as a CSS color keyword?
No. #E3EFAE is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is palegoldenrod (#EEE8AA) at a CIE76 distance of 7.15,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
